The appeal of games of chance has captivated people for centuries, and the modern digital age has offered innovative spins on classic concepts. One particularly engaging iteration is the game of plinko, a captivating experience that blends luck, strategy, and the thrill of potential rewards. Unlike purely random games, plinko introduces an element of player agency, allowing individuals to influence, to a degree, the trajectory of a puck as it descends through a field of pegs. This blend of control and unpredictability is at the heart of the game's enduring popularity.

The core principle is simple: a disc is dropped from the top of a board filled with strategically placed pegs. As the disc falls, it bounces from peg to peg, changing direction with each collision. The ultimate goal is to guide the disc into one of several prize slots at the bottom. The value associated with each slot varies, creating a dynamic and exciting game experience. The inherent randomness, coupled with subtle strategic elements, makes each playthrough unique and keeps players engaged and returning for more. It’s a surprisingly compelling experience that elevates the traditional game of chance.

The Evolution of Plinko: From Physical Game to Digital Adaptation

Originally conceived as a captivating part of the “The Price is Right” television game show, plinko quickly transcended its television origins to become a popular standalone game. The physical game, with its large board and cascading discs, provided a visually stunning and engaging experience. However, the advent of digital technology has enabled a new era of plinko, allowing players to enjoy the game from the comfort of their own homes. Digital adaptations offer several advantages over the physical version, including increased accessibility, enhanced graphics, and the ability to experiment with different board configurations.

Online plinko games often incorporate additional features, such as multipliers, bonus rounds, and progressive jackpots, further enhancing the potential rewards. These adaptations have also opened up opportunities for skill-based plinko tournaments and competitions, allowing players to showcase their strategic prowess and compete for prizes. The digital realm has truly expanded the horizons of this classic game, making it more accessible and engaging than ever before. This evolution has ensured it remained relevant and captivating for new generations.
